SETC Refund



Knowing about the SETC tax credit refund can really help you financially if you run your own business. You could be eligible for approximately $32,220 for the years 2020 and 2021. This money covers days you could not work because of COVID-19. It includes sick leave at $511 each day or your total daily income, and household leave at $200 daily or 67% of the everyday rate.

To get the self employed tax credit refund, you should satisfy specific requirements from the Families First Coronavirus Response Act (FFCRA). It's essential that COVID-19 stopped you from working. Unlocking the Benefits: How to Get SETC Credit



If you're self-employed, tax credits may appear difficult to deal with. This guide on how to claim SETC offers a clear course. It reveals you how not to miss out on this handy tax credit.

Getting the self-employed tax credit begins with filling IRS Form 7202. This type, "Credits for Sick Leave and Family Leave for Certain Self-Employed Individuals," is crucial. It assists the IRS figure out your credit amount from your income and the days you couldn't work.

Navigating the Application Process



Initially, collect the needed files for Form 7202. This includes your personal income tax return. Ensure to figure out your day-to-day self-employment earnings. To do this, take your net earnings from the past year and divide by 260. This number will help determine your tax credit.
